Mayer (Mickey) Martin Arnowitz
June 20, 2026

Mickey Arnowitz of Pittsburgh died on June 20, 2026 with his wife and partner of 50 years by his side. He was 90 years old.

A beloved and loving husband, father, grandfather, and uncle to his many nieces and nephews, Mickey was a cherished partner in conversation because he was interested in everything and always wanted to learn more. In that spirit, even up to the last few years of his life, Mickey and Joyce traveled the world together from Africa to the Amazon.

Mickey was a caring brother to William Arnowitz, Roslyn Arnowitz, Wilma Yahr, and Claire Weiner. Throughout his life, he also gave love to many pets of all sizes, from white-furred Slovak Cuvac's mountain dogs to rescued cats and even once-upon-a-time to koi. He loved an evening out with family and close friends, especially if it included fine dining and a great bottle of wine.

Mickey is survived by his wife, Joyce Baradon Arnowitz; his children Andrew Arnowitz, John Arnowitz, and Michael Leventon (Laura Leventon); and his grandchildren, Max and Anna Leventon.
